ORANGE PIE I



Orange Pie I image

Cool refreshing summertime pie.

Provided by Glenda

Categories     Desserts     Pies     No-Bake Pie Recipes

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 cup white sugar
1 ½ cups unsweetened pineapple juice
2 eggs
1 (3 ounce) package orange flavored Jell-O® mix
1 (12 fluid ounce) can evaporated milk
1 (9 inch) prepared graham cracker crust

Steps:

  • Chill evaporated milk.
  • Combine sugar, pineapple juice, and eggs in a saucepan. Bring to a boil, and cook until mixture thickens. Stir in orange gelatin, and stir well until dissolved. Cool.
  • Whip evaporated milk, and mix into the cooled orange mixture. Pour filling into pie crust. Freeze until ready to eat.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 388.5 calories, Carbohydrate 64.4 g, Cholesterol 60.2 mg, Fat 12.3 g, Fiber 0.5 g, Protein 7.2 g, SaturatedFat 4.1 g, Sodium 277.3 mg, Sugar 55 g

ORANGE PIE



Orange Pie image

Try your hand at this easy Orange Pie. Even non-bakers can make this simple Orange Pie. Just get out the ready-to-use refrigerated pie crust and surprise the family with something bright and sunny and topped with delicious COOL WHIP!

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     Recipes

Time 5h55m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 ready-to-use refrigerated pie crust (1/2 of 14.1-oz. pkg.)
2 navel oranges, divided
4 egg yolks
1 cup sugar
4-1/2 tsp. cornstarch
2/3 cup milk
1 cup thawed COOL WHIP Whipped Topping

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350°F.
  • Line 9-inch pie plate with pie crust as directed on package for one-crust pie. Bake 12 to 14 min. or just until edge begins to brown; cool. Meanwhile, zest and juice 1 orange.
  • Beat egg yolks and sugar in small bowl with mixer 5 min. or until thickened and lemon colored. Add cornstarch, milk, orange zest and juice; beat until blended. Pour into saucepan; cook on medium-low heat 10 min. or until thickened, stirring constantly. Pour into crust.
  • Bake 30 min.; cool completely. Refrigerate 4 hours or until firm. Cut remaining orange into very thin slices. Top pie with COOL WHIP and orange slices.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 320, Fat 12 g, SaturatedFat 5 g, TransFat 0 g, Cholesterol 95 mg, Sodium 140 mg, Carbohydrate 0 g, Fiber 2 g, Sugar 0 g, Protein 4 g

REFRIGERATOR ORANGE PIE



Refrigerator Orange Pie image

"This is a quick and easy dessert that's cool and refreshing-perfect for summertime," says Anita Curtis of Camarillo, California. "It's also handy since you make it ahead."

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 15m

Yield 6-8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 package (8 ounces) cream cheese, softened
1 can (14 ounces) sweetened condensed milk
1 can (6 ounces) frozen orange juice concentrate, thawed
1/2 teaspoon grated orange zest
1 graham cracker crust (9 inches)
Orange segments, optional

Steps:

  • In a bowl, beat cream cheese until light and fluffy. Gradually add milk, orange juice from concentrate and orange zest. Pour into crust. Cover and refrigerate for at least 12 hours. Just before serving, garnish with oranges if desired.

FRESH ORANGE PIE



Fresh Orange Pie image

I love the fresh strawberry and blue berry pies, in which the fresh fruit is enfolded in a glistening glaze. Would any other fruit work in this same way, I wondered. Then I found not one, but two, such pies with unusual fruit. One is a fresh pineapple pie (posted) and the other is this one in which fresh orange segments rest in a luscious glaze and just invite you to give it a try.

Provided by Lorraine of AZ

Categories     Pie

Time 50m

Yield 1 pie, 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 pastry dough, for a 1-crust pie
1 teaspoon grated orange zest
9 large navel oranges
1/2 cup sugar
1/8 teaspoon salt
3 tablespoons cornstarch
3/4 teaspoon vanilla
2/3 cup apricot jam
1/2 cup toasted coconut

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ees. Prepare dough for a 1-crust pie, adding grated orange zest. Line pie plate with pastry. Prick pastry with fork to prevent puffing during baking. Bake in preheated oven until golden, about 12 minutes; cool.
  • Meanwhile, peel oranges and section into segments. Squeeze membrane and reserve juice; you should have about 1 cup. Pour sugar over segments and let stand 1 hour. Drain liquid from segments, add to reserved juice to make 1-1/2 cups (add extra juice if necessary).
  • Place juice in a double boiler with salt and cornstarch. Cook until thickened. Add vanilla. Cool to room temperature.
  • Spread apricot jam on baked pie shell. Add orange segments, spreading over jam. Pour cooled sauce over orange segments. Chill at least 1 hour before serving.
  • To serve: garnish with toasted coconut.

FLUFFY ORANGE PIE



Fluffy Orange Pie image

This is a no bake pie that will be ready to eat in just a few hours. The cook time is the chill time.

Provided by forgetmenot

Categories     Pie

Time 2h15m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 cups vanilla wafer crumbs (about 50 wafers)
1/3 cup butter, melted
1 (250 g) package cream cheese, softened
1 (300 ml) can Eagle Brand Condensed Milk
3/4 cup frozen orange juice concentrate, thawed
1 cup whipping cream, whipped

Steps:

  • Combine crumbs and butter.
  • Press firmly on bottom and up sides of 9" pie plate, chill.
  • In large mixer bowl beat cream cheese until fluffy.
  • Gradually beat in condensed milk and concentrated orange juice until smooth.
  • Fold in whipped cream.
  • Pile into crust.
  • Chill 2 hours or until set.
